Connacht Rugby's Learn To Perform webinar series, in association with Official Partner GMIT, kicked off last Monday night. 

 

In line with the current governmental COVID restrictions, Connacht Rugby is bringing the presentations to participants homes, via a series of online webinars. Previously, underage groups would have been brought to the Sportsground for the Learn to Perform talks, but -- adapting to the ongoing restrictions -- the informational sessions have and will now take place online.

 

Monday night's topic was on Nutrition for 11 to 14-year-old rugby players and their parents. Gavin Rackard, lead performance nutritionist with Connacht Rugby, presented on the night, while Stephen Keirns and Nichola Fryday -- players with the men's and's women's senior teams respectively --  were also guest's and talked about the importance of nutrition in their day to day lives in order to perform at the highest level.

 

Ross Mannion, Rugby Participation Officer (RPO) with Connacht Rugby, the organiser of the series, was delighted with the response and the number of interested parties logging on. The feedback received from parents, some of whom who have immediately taken on board the advice received during the webinar, was also positive. In total, between coaches, players and parents, there was over 100 people logged into the webinar.

 

"We had over 100 players, parents, and coaches log in to Monday's webinar and the interaction from the kids on the night was fantastic, plenty of questions and a desire to learn was clear to see," the Sligo native said.

 

"Some parents have been in touch to say how their children already have adopted some of Gavin's breakfast and lunch suggestions, so we are delighted to have that positive reaction and that it's all going help with their own development".
